Are there clear regulatory requirements for the installation of liquefied gas storage tanks and degassing tanks? Process management group
There are certain regulatory requirements for the installation of liquefied gas storage tanks and degassing tanks. Here are some common regulations: 1. The design, manufacture, and installation of storage tanks and degassing tanks must comply with relevant national or regional codes and standards, such as China’s \"Technical Specifications for the Safety of Liquefied Petroleum Gas Storage and Transportation Facilities\". 2. Storage tanks and degassing tanks must be located at a safe distance to prevent the spread of accidents such as fires and explosions. 3. Storage tanks and degassing tanks must have adequate ventilation and drainage systems to prevent gas accumulation and leakage. 4. Storage tanks and degassing tanks must have reliable fire and explosion prevention measures, such as firewalls and fire-resistant coatings. 5. Storage tanks and degassing tanks must be equipped with reliable monitoring and alarm systems to detect and address gas leaks and other safety issues promptly. 6. Appropriate protective facilities, such as safety railings and signage, must be installed around the storage tanks and degassing tanks to ensure the safety of workers and other personnel. Please note that the installation specifications for liquefied gas storage tanks and degassing tanks may vary depending on different regions, industries, or specific projects. Therefore, in practical operations, it is necessary to comply with applicable regulations and standards, and to conduct appropriate technical assessments as well as develop corresponding safety measures based on specific circumstances. .
It is not clear whether the installation of a degassing tank is recommended or mandatory
The use of a degassing tank is not mandatory, but it is recommended in certain industrial processes. A degassing tank is a device used to remove impurities or dissolved gases from liquid or gaseous substances, and it is commonly used in industries such as chemical manufacturing, pharmaceuticals, and food processing. Using a degassing tank can improve product quality, ensure the smooth operation of the production process, reduce production costs, and enhance safety. Although degassing tanks are not necessary in some industries, they are essential in high-risk industrial sectors such as petroleum and coal chemistry, in order to ensure the safe and stable operation of production processes. Therefore, in practice, a decision on whether to install a degassing tank should be made based on factors such as the specific industry, production process, and manufacturing conditions. At the same time, relevant regulations and standards should be followed to ensure that the design, manufacturing, installation, operation, and maintenance of degassing tanks comply with safety specifications. .
